As I tell every applicant, applying to medical school should be considered a full time job from mid May thru at least August if not September with primary application and 10-25 or more secondary application. To be out of the country for the year, especially with the “backend” items such as interviews, FAFSA, and if accepted, medical forms, transcripts, housing, is a risk that students should not take. I would advise highly not to apply until next cycle where you will be at least back for most of the cycle

I don't know about your first question, but as for your second question, I remember I had no problem accessing MSAR in China this winter, so I'd assume the same thing for AMCAS.

Gmail is blocked though, but I was able to get around by using a VPN. It was concerning because I was trying to email an admission committee, and I was not sure if my email went through or not. SDN was fine, but I did have to type into verification codes to get access whenever I opened a new page.

I do like to bring up that Google is blocked (again, you will most likely get around by using a VPN). It can be very inconvenient because the Chinese search engines are not that great. I think you can still access most of the school websites, but it might take a significantly longer time for the page to load.
